    Young archer from Vedanta Aluminium’s Archery Training Initiative brings glory to Kalahandi

    Bhubaneswar, 24/07/25: Vedanta Aluminium, India’s largest producer of aluminium, through its flagship Sports Training Initiative in Lanjigarh has been supporting young archers from Kalahandi district. Khirod Kumar, a young archer from the region bagged two gold and one bronze medal at the prestigious CBSE East Zonal Archery Championship held in Kolkata. Competing in the Under-19 Indian round category, Khirod displayed remarkable focus and precision to emerge as a top performer. A dedicated student-athlete, he has previously secured five gold medals at the National School Archery Championship and has been receiving structured coaching under Vedanta’s Archery Training Initiative for the past three years.

    Speaking on the occasion, Pranab Kumar Bhattacharyya – CEO, Vedanta Alumina Business, said, “Khirod’s achievements is a powerful testament to the transformative impact of our grassroots sports initiatives. At Vedanta, we are deeply committed to empowering rural youth through sports, fostering discipline, confidence, and national pride. We are proud of Khirod’s dedication and talent, and we remain committed to nurturing many more such champions from Kalahandi”.

    Launched in 2018, Vedanta’s Sports Training Initiative identifies and nurtures sporting talent from underserved communities, offering expert-led coaching in archery and athletics, along with access to quality equipment and training infrastructure. The company also facilitates their participation in various competitions across the country. To date, more than 100 young archers have been trained under the programme, collectively winning 40 medals at state and national championships in the last year alone.

    Vedanta Aluminium remains steadfast in its mission to create meaningful opportunities for young athletes in rural India, helping them unlock their full potential and contribute to the nation’s rising profile in global sports.
